Introduction • WHO recommends boosted protease inhibitors,

lopinavir/ritonavir (LPV/r) or atazanavir/ritonavir (ATV/r) as the preferred second-line therapy 1

• ATV/r-based regimen had lower pill burden, and less metabolic adverse effects compared to LPV/r-based regimen 2,3

Standard doses of ATV/r associated with high exposures in Thais

ATV/r 200/100 mg demonstrated adequate pharmacokinetic levels with less side effects than ATV/r 300/100 mg in Thais 1

LASA Study: Design and Endpoints

N=560

• Adults age >18 Yr • On boosted PI regimens

for 3 mo• Plasma HIV-RNA <50 c/ml

for 12 mo

Atazanavir/r300/100 mg OD

Atazanavir/r200/100 mg OD

With 2 NRTIsRandomized 1:1

Primary endpoint proportion of patients whose HIV-RNA <200 c/mL after 48 weeks of treatment

Non-inferiorityif the lower limit of the 95% CI for the difference in proportion with VF was above -10% in an ITT analysis at 48 weeks

Assessments: 0, 12, 24, 36, and 48 weeksblinded bilirubin results

Stratification by sites, and use of tenofovir, indinavir

PI: protease inhibitor, r: ritonavir, OD: once daily

Type analyses: intention to treat (ITT), per protocol (PP), snap shot (non-completer=failure) analysis

Conclusions • ATV/r 200 mg is non-inferior in terms of virologic

efficacy to ATV/r 300 mg by ITT, PP and SNAPSHOT analyses

• By SNAPSHOT, ATV/r 200 is superior to ATV/r 300-Higher discontinuation rate due to intolerance in ATV/r300 versus ATV/r200

Study limitations

• The applicability to other ethnicities, larger body weights is not known

• The results are not generalizable to patients with treatment naïve or failing first-line therapy
